Things to do in East Sussex

Shopping

In East Sussex, visit the bustling Brighton Lanes for unique shops and local crafts. For a larger selection, explore the Churchill Square Shopping Centre, featuring popular brands and eateries. Don't miss the weekly Lewes Market for handmade goods and local produce, offering a true taste of the region.

Recreation

Experience the tranquil atmosphere at Ashdown Park Hotel & Country Club, where you can indulge in spa treatments and unwind in the serene gardens. For recreation, explore the surrounding Ashdown Forest with its scenic trails, perfect for hiking or leisurely walks amidst nature.

Adventure

Experience the thrill of racing at Arlington Stadium, where you can feel the adrenaline as powerful cars speed around the track. The vibrant atmosphere and competitive spirit make it an exciting destination for motorsport fans looking for adventure in East Sussex.

Nightlife

East Sussex offers a vibrant nightlife scene, with venues like The Brighton Centre hosting live music and events. For a relaxed vibe, check out The Prince George pub, known for its cozy atmosphere and local ales. Dance the night away at the iconic Patterns nightclub on the seafront.

Find the best attractions in East Sussex

East Sussex is perfect for outdoor enthusiasts and adventure seekers, offering a blend of beautiful scenery and cultural experiences. Key attractions include nature reserves, stunning beaches, and urban parks that cater to families and travelers alike. Don't miss the vibrant Eastbourne seafront, where you can enjoy seaside activities and explore the local charm. Discover the diverse offerings that make East Sussex a memorable destination for every visitor.

  • Seven Sisters Country Park: Explore the stunning chalk cliffs and lush green landscapes of Seven Sisters Country Park. Enjoy walking trails suitable for families, offering breathtaking views of the coastline and opportunities for outdoor activities like picnicking and birdwatching.
  • Beachy Head: Experience the dramatic cliffs of Beachy Head, where adventure meets natural beauty. The panoramic vistas provide excellent photography opportunities, while walking along the trails invites exploration of this iconic landmark.
  • Glyndebourne Opera House: Immerse yourself in the world of culture and romance at Glyndebourne Opera House. Enjoy world-class opera performances in a stunning setting, complemented by exquisite dining experiences that elevate the evening.
